Background: GW182

GW182 (glycine-tryptophan protein of 182 kDa) is a member of the trinucleotide repeat containing 6 protein family. It functions in post-transcriptional gene silencing through the RNA interference (RNAi) and microRNA pathways. GW182 has been found to associate with messenger RNAs and Argonaute proteins in cytoplasmic bodies known as GW-bodies or P-bodies. Inhibition of GW182 expression delocalizes other GW-body proteins and impairs RNAi and microRNA-induced gene silencing.
